Cursor is an AI-first code editor built on VS Code. It offers deep codebase understanding, multi-file editing and natural language code generation directly in your editor.
March 11, 2026
Cursor added 30+ new plugins from partners like Atlassian, Datadog, GitLab, and Hugging Face, enabling cloud agents to read, write, and take actions across more of the user's stack. Previous updates also introduced Automations for always-on agents triggered by schedules or events, JetBrains IDE support via Agent Client Protocol, MCP Apps with interactive UIs, and Bugbot Autofix for automatic PR fixes.

January 1, 2025
Agent mode introduced. Cursor can autonomously run terminal commands, edit files and fix errors.
March 1, 2024
Claude integration added. Multi-file editing with Composer. Codebase-wide context understanding.
January 1, 2023
Initial launch as AI-first VS Code fork. Basic code completion and chat features.
